@records-fhir/validation-types
Shared TypeScript types and schemas for the Records FHIR validation domain.
This package contains validation result, issue, settings, severity, aspect, fix suggestion, and DTO definitions. It has no database, server, client, or validator runtime dependency.
This package is part of the open-source medvertical/records-fhir-validator surface. The Records product itself remains commercial closed source.
Repository Boundary
This package is safe to publish with the validator because it contains only validation-domain contracts:
- Validation issues and results.
- Validation settings and strictness types.
- Aspect and severity enums.
- Advisor rule and fix-suggestion DTOs.
- Serialization-friendly API types.
It must not depend on Records application modules, database schema, server routes, React components, or commercial workflow code.
